Sat 746534043444243

decimal
149306.4043444243
degree
0°149306′122″4043444243‴
percentile
35.54924020311575%
name
ioggdxklela
cycle
0
epoch
0
period
74
block
149306
offset
4043444243
timestamp
rarity
common